Check Digit Verification of cas no

The CAS Registry Mumber 62230-49-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,2,2,3 and 0 respectively; the second part has 2 digits, 4 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 62230-49:
(7*6)+(6*2)+(5*2)+(4*3)+(3*0)+(2*4)+(1*9)=93
93 % 10 = 3
So 62230-49-3 is a valid CAS Registry Number.

Amidrazones and derivatives thereof

The present invention relates to compositions and methods for inhibiting nonenzymatic cross-linking (protein aging) which contain novel amidrazones and derivatives thereof. Accordingly, a composition is disclosed which comprises an agent capable of inhibiting the formation of advanced glycosylation endproducts of target proteins by reacting with the carbonyl moiety of the early glycosylation product of such target proteins formed by their initial glycosylation. The method comprises contacting the target protein with the composition. Both industrial and therapeutic applications for the invention are envisioned, as food spoilage and animal protein aging can be treated.
